Where to stay in Amara

San Sebastián Centro
San Sebastián Centro is known for its stunning beaches, and you can see some sights area like Concha Beach and Cathedral of the Good Shepherd.

Old Town San Sebastián
Unique features of Old Town San Sebastián include the historical sites and bars. Make a stop by Basilica of Saint Mary of the Chorus or Plaza de La Constitucion while you're exploring the area.

Aiete
If you're spending some time in Aiete, Concha Promenade and Parque Aiete are top sights worth seeing.

Egia
Bars, river views and historical sites highlight some of the notable features of Egia. Make a stop by Tabakalera Donostia while you're exploring.

Gros
Gros is known for its beaches, and you can plan a trip to Kursaal Congress Centre and Auditorium and Bay of Biscay while you're in town.
